Qwen3.5-9B-GLM5.1-Distill-v1-GGUF is an open-weight, GGUF-quantized language model distributed through Hugging Face. Developers can download and run it locally with compatible inference tools for text generation, chat, and tool-calling workloads.
Qwen3.5 9B GLM5.1 Distill sits in PulseGate's Tool calling category. It focuses on running a capable language model locally without relying on a hosted inference service. It is built as an open-source project for developers running local language models. The project is open source (Apache-2.0). It ships for the command line, and it can be self-hosted.
Jackrong builds and maintains Qwen3.5 9B GLM5.1 Distill, and it first shipped in 2026. The project is developed in the open on GitHub with 1.6k stars and 16 commits in the last 90 days.
